Editorial Reviews

An 18-year-old aspiring doctor finds her life suddenly pulled in two opposing directions in the period romantic drama Love's Unfolding Dream. Eighteen year old Belinda Tyler (Scout Taylor-Compton) lives in the quiet western town of Anderson Corner. As the turn of the 20th Century draws near Belinda recognizes that she must begin to build her future. While campaigning to convince the local physician to grant her an apprenticeship, Belinda suddenly finds her attentions drifting towards a handsome New York lawyer Drew Simpson (Patrick Levis). Before long Belinda is hopelessly in love with the dashing newcomer, but she knows that all he wants is a traditional family. Is it possible for a girl to have more than one dream in life, and even if so, is it realistic to believe you can truly have everything you ever wanted? Jason Buchanan, All Movie Guide
